What are Mental Health Intake Forms?
Mental Health Intake Forms are essential healthcare intake documents designed to collect vital information from clients prior to their appointments. These forms serve several purposes, including ensuring a comprehensive understanding of a client's mental health history and laying the groundwork for effective treatment planning. In clinical settings, they are crucial for gathering data that can significantly influence therapeutic outcomes.
By utilizing mental health intake forms, providers can establish a clear framework for the therapy process, thereby enhancing the overall efficiency of patient care and safeguarding the rights of clients.

Key Features of the Mental Health Intake Forms
The mental health intake packet consists of seven distinct forms, each tailored to fulfill specific purposes. Key features of these forms include:
-
Acknowledgment of receipt of forms
-
Release of medical information consent
-
Verification of service requests
-
Parental permission to treat minors when applicable
-
Policy forms for psychiatric appointments
These features ensure all parties are aware of their rights and responsibilities, creating a transparent and efficient treatment environment.
Who Needs to Complete the Mental Health Intake Forms?
The primary audience for mental health intake forms includes new clients seeking services, as well as minors who require treatment. In certain scenarios, existing clients may need to update these forms to reflect changes in their medical or personal circumstances, emphasizing the forms' dynamic nature.
Understanding the necessity of providing accurate and timely information is essential in this context, especially regarding parental consent and rights.
